Analysts at EastFruit have noted an unexpected increase in apple supply on the Telegram EF Trade Platform in Eastern Europe, despite initial expectations of low stock levels. This surge in supply has not yet impacted prices, which remain stable as traders express concerns over potential crop damage due to upcoming cold snaps in Ukraine, Poland, and Moldova. The portal also highlights an increase in potato supply, leading to a decrease in prices in Ukraine, as small farmers boost sales ahead of the potato season in the southern regions. Additionally, the price situation for carrots is unfavorable in Ukraine due to overproduction and quality issues, limiting export opportunities. Ukraine's advantage is its low onion prices, which are the cheapest in Eastern Europe and are actively exported to the EU.
